Antibodies to Insulin and Insulin Receptors: Mechanisms of Insulin Resistancehe syndrome of insulin resistance due to antireceptor antibodies and insulin resistance due to insulin antibodies. In both of these the patients are severely insulin-resistant and frequently fail to respond to 10 or even 1000 times or more the normal therapeutic dose of insulin.

Circulating Immune Complexese antigens. In addition, immune complexes have a regulatory role in both the cellular and humoral immune responses by virtue of their capacity to interreact with Fc and complement receptor-bearing lymphocytes and macrophages. The formation of the immune complexes under certain circumstances could be pathogenic, resulting in disease states.
